本文主要介绍如何快速搭建甘南地区H5小程序。甘南地区是一个景色优美、民俗丰富的区域,而H5小程序则是一种基于HTML5技术开发的轻量级应用。本文将从小程序的基本知识入手,逐步介绍如何使用小程序框架搭建H5小程序,包括页面布局、数据传递、组件使用等方面,以帮助读者快速完成小程序的开发。
1. 小程序基本知识
小程序是一种“轻应用”,基于微信生态圈提供的开发和发布平台,可以实现快速开发、轻便、便捷等特点。而H5小程序则是一种基于HTML5技术的小程序,相比于原生APP,H5小程序可以快速适应多个平台,具有更强的跨平台性和移植性,因此也越来越受到开发者和用户的关注。
2. H5小程序框架搭建
在甘南地区开发H5小程序需要使用小程序框架进行搭建。小程序框架包括视图层和逻辑层两部分,其中视图层采用WXML描述页面结构,逻辑层采用JavaScript处理业务逻辑。在搭建H5小程序时,我们需要按照如下步骤进行:
1)创建项目:在微信开发者工具中,点击“最近打开的小程序”下的小程序图标,选择“新建小程序”,填写项目信息后,即可创建项目。
2)页面布局:在视图层中,使用WXML描述页面结构,可以使用template和include标签来复用代码,使用WXS来处理页面的复杂数据逻辑。
3)数据传递:在H5小程序中,使用data属性来描述页面数据,使用事件监听器来实现数据的传递和通信。
4)组件使用:H5小程序中使用组件可以快速减少代码量,比如使用weui组件库可以快速开发出美观的页面。
5)小程序发布:在开发完成后,使用微信开发者工具进行代码上传、审核和发布。
3. H5小程序案例演示
为了更好地理解H5小程序的开发流程,我们可以以甘南地区“赏枫活动”为例来演示如何进行小程序开发。具体步骤如下:
1)页面设计:在视图层中,设计赏枫地图页面、景点展示页面、活动报名页面。
2)数据传递:通过在页面中定义data属性和使用事件监听器来传递数据和实现页面交互。
3)组件使用:使用weui组件库来实现页面的美化和快速开发。
4)小程序发布:使用微信开发者工具对代码进行上传、审核和发布。
4. 小结
本文简单介绍了如何快速搭建甘南地区H5小程序,从小程序的基本知识、框架搭建、组件使用、数据传递等方面进行了详细说明。通过本文的学习,读者可以掌握H5小程序的开发技巧,并在实际开发中运用所学知识来搭建自己的小程序,提高开发效率和用户体验。
5. 参考文献
[1] 微信开放文档. 小程序.https://mp.weixin.qq.com/debug/wxadoc/dev/index.html
[2] 深入浅出HTML5小程序开发. https://www.ibm.com/developerworks/cn/cloud/library/1708-chenry-html5wechat/
本文主要介绍如何快速搭建甘南地区H5小程序。首先,介绍H5小程序的概念和特点;其次,详细介绍如何利用云开发快速搭建甘南地区H5小程序;再次,针对小程序功能特点,讲解如何进行前端和后端的开发工作;最后,提供小程序上线前需要注意的事项和建议。
1. 什么是H5小程序?
H5小程序,又称HTML5小程序,是一种基于HTML5技术的轻量级应用,它不需要下载、安装和更新,用户可以通过扫描二维码、搜索或链接进行访问。H5小程序兼顾了Web和Native应用的优点,既拥有网页的低门槛、跨平台和易开发性,又具备Native应用的优秀用户体验和离线访问的能力。
2. 如何利用云开发快速搭建甘南地区H5小程序?
甘南地区是一个拥有独特民族文化和自然风光的地区,开发一个H5小程序来展示这些特色和资源,将会有很大的市场需求和商业潜力。下面,我们详细介绍如何利用云开发快速搭建甘南地区H5小程序。
(1)注册开发者账号和小程序账号
在开发小程序之前,首先需要到微信官网注册开发者账号和小程序账号。注册开发者账号后,可以在控制台中创建小程序账号,并进行小程序的开发和发布。
(2)创建云开发环境和集合
云开发是微信提供的一种无需搭建服务器即可进行应用开发的云服务,它提供了数据库、存储、云函数等一系列基础设施和工具,可以方便快捷的进行小程序的开发和运维。在控制台中创建云开发环境后,可以创建集合,并进行数据的增删改查等操作。
(3)开发页面和组件
在小程序中,页面和组件是H5小程序的核心元素,需要进行精心设计和开发。页面是H5小程序中,展示信息和功能的主要载体;组件是页面中,组成版面和实现功能的基本单元。可以利用现有的UI库或自定义开发,开发符合设计要求和用户需求的页面和组件。
(4)编写前端逻辑和交互
前端逻辑和交互,是指与用户打交道、进行业务处理和数据展示的部分。前端可以利用小程序提供的框架、API和组件,编写业务逻辑和交互事件,实现数据的渲染和页面的动态效果。
(5)编写后端逻辑和数据处理
后端逻辑和数据处理,是指在云开发中,编写云函数和数据库操作等代码,实现数据的处理和业务逻辑的计算。云函数可以实现与数据库、第三方API和资源存储等交互操作,实现高效、安全的后端处理。
3. 如何进行前端和后端的开发工作?
要进行前端和后端的开发工作,需要掌握一定的开发技术和知识。前端开发需要熟悉HTML、CSS、JavaScript和框架技术;后端开发需要熟悉Node.js、MongoDB和云函数等技术。同时,还需要了解前端和后端的数据传递和通信方式,比如RESTful API和WebSocket等。
4. 小程序上线前需要注意的事项和建议
小程序上线前需要注意以下几个事项和建议:
(1)小程序的名称、图标、描述、版本号等信息要求完整、准确和合法。
(2)小程序的页面、组件、逻辑和数据操作需要有严格的测试和验证工作。
(3)小程序的网络和安全需求需要满足微信规定和用户需求的要求,避免出现安全漏洞和故障。
(4)小程序需要进行推广和营销工作,可以通过社交媒体、SEO、搜索推广和投放广告等方式,进行有效的传播和推广。
(5)小程序上线后,需要进行持续的维护和优化工作,保持小程序的更新和活跃度,满足用户的需求和反馈。
总结:
本文针对如何快速搭建甘南地区H5小程序,从H5小程序的概念和特点、利用云开发快速搭建甘南地区H5小程序、前端和后端的开发工作等方面进行了详细介绍。通过本文的学习,可以为新手开发人员和中级开发人员,提供一些有价值的经验和技巧,帮助大家更好的理解和应用H5小程序技术。